编程变量数据类型

在编程中,变量是用来存储和操作数据的容器。数据类型则决定了变量可以存储的数据种类和所占的内存空间大小。不同数据类型的变量在内存中占用的空间大小也不同。在许多编程语言中,有一些常见的数据类型,下面是一些常见的编程变量数据类型及其用途。

1. 整型(integer): 整型数据类型用来表示整数值。常见的整型数据类型在不同编程语言中可能有所不同,但通常包括 int 或者 integer。整型数据类型可以存储正整数、负整数或零。不同的整型数据类型有不同的范围限制和占用空间大小,例如,int 类型通常占用 4 字节的空间,可以表示 2^31 到 2^311 的整数值。

2. 浮点型(float): 浮点型数据类型用来表示带有小数的数值。通常使用的浮点型数据类型有 float 和 double。浮点型数据类型可以存储小数、负数和零,可以表示更大范围的数值。float 类型通常占用 4 字节的空间,而 double 类型则占用 8 字节的空间。

3. 字符型(char): 字符型数据类型用来表示单个字符。在许多编程语言中,字符型数据类型使用 char 关键字来声明。可以使用单引号将字符括起来,例如 'a' 或者 '1'。字符型数据类型通常占用 1 字节的空间。

4. 字符串型(string): 字符串型数据类型用来表示一串字符。在许多编程语言中,字符串型数据类型使用 string 关键字来声明。字符串可以由多个字符组成,可以包含字母、数字、特殊字符等。字符串型变量通常占用的空间大小根据字符串的长度而变化。

5. 布尔型(boolean): 布尔型数据类型用来表示真值或假值。通常使用的布尔型数据类型有 bool。布尔型变量只能存储两个值,即 true(真)或 false(假)。布尔型数据类型通常占用 1 字节的空间。

6. 数组(array): 数组是一种特殊的数据类型,用来存储相同类型的多个元素。数组可以是一维、二维或多维的。在许多编程语言中,数组的长度是固定的,需要在声明数组时指定。数组的下标从 0 开始。例如,int[] numbers = {1, 2, 3, 4, 5} 定义了一个包含 5 个整数的数组。

在编程中,正确选择和使用适当的变量数据类型非常重要。不仅可以提高程序的性能和效率,还可以减少内存的使用和浪费。以下是一些关于使用变量数据类型的指导建议:

1. 根据数据的实际需求选择合适的数据类型。如果只需要存储整数,可以选择整型数据类型;如果需要存储小数,可以选择浮点型数据类型。

2. 了解不同数据类型的范围限制和占用空间大小,并根据数据的可能取值范围选择合适的数据类型。避免使用过大或过小的数据类型,以免浪费内存或导致数据溢出的问题。

3. 在需要表示单个字符时使用字符型数据类型。如果需要存储多个字符,应使用字符串型数据类型。

4. 对于需要存储多个相同类型的元素的情况,可以使用数组类型。使用数组可以方便地

版权声明

本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。

分享:

扫一扫在手机阅读、分享本文

最近发表

辰炀

这家伙太懒。。。

  • 暂无未发布任何投稿。